Description
From the co-author and illustrator of The Lost Spells, and The Lost Words-single animal focused meditations in accordion form.
An accordion book doesn't open, it unfolds. One side is filled with beautiful watercolour images of an animal: sometimes in motion, sometimes at rest. The other is filled with text-poems, descriptions, invocations-inspired by the same animal.
Together they work as spells to summon the animal's spirit. Jackie Morris has painted them using antique watercolours, some from boxes which hadn't been opened for over 150 years, woken from their slumber with a single drop of water.
Fox and Otter are two very special limited edition "accordions".

Person
Jackie Morris is an internationally acclaimed British?author and illustrator of more than seventy works whose richly detailed watercolors and lyrical storytelling have made her one of the most distinctive voices in contemporary illustrated books. Jackie lives on the Pembrokeshire Coast in Wales, where the wild landscapes and the flora and fauna that inspire her writing and illustration form the core of her artistic practice. Her art is celebrated for its atmospheric watercolors that bring the natural world and mythic and folkloric narratives to life for readers. Among the works for which she is best known, The Lost Words, with co-author Robert Mcfarlane, was selected by UK booksellers as the "Most Beautiful Book" at the Books Are My Bag Awards in 2016. Her titles The Lost Words and its companion?The Lost Spells have been translated into multiple languages and inspired touring exhibitions and multimedia projects.
